V2EX = way to explore
V2EX 是一个关于分享和探索的地方
Sign Up Now
For Existing Member  Sign In
Recommended Services
Amazon Web Services
LeanCloud
New Relic
ClearDB
tangzs
V2EX  ›  云计算

想在阿里云上架个HTTP文件下载服务器(Ubuntu系统,已安装好LAMP),如何实现用户访问网址,就列出www目录下的文件,且点击是下载而不是显示文件内容,我是新手,谢谢啦

  •  
  •   tangzs · Jul 29, 2013 · 6050 views
    This topic created in 4665 days ago, the information mentioned may be changed or developed.
    效果有点像哪些FTP下载的站点
    15 replies    1970-01-01 08:00:00 +08:00
    fcitx
        1
    fcitx  
       Jul 29, 2013
    在 <Diretory> 项,加一条 Options +Indexes
    详情参考:http://wiki.apache.org/httpd/DirectoryListings
    laogui
        2
    laogui  
       Jul 29, 2013
    配置里加入Options Indexes就会自动列出所有文件,但不能有首页,有首页就打开首页了

    强行下载要用ForceType,自己去看apache文档
    kennedy32
        3
    kennedy32  
       Jul 29, 2013
    阿里云带宽不够,建议换个
    tangzs
        4
    tangzs  
    OP
       Jul 30, 2013
    @laogui
    @fcitx

    谢谢两位,对了,要实现类拟网盘哪种点目录就打包成 zip 再下载,这种有现成可用的方案吗?
    felix021
        5
    felix021  
       Jul 30, 2013
    用不着apache什么的,这个太简单了,一句话:

    在www目录下执行 python -m SimpleHTTPServer
    why
        6
    why  
       Jul 30, 2013
    DefaultType application/x-msdownload

    httpd.conf配置
    panzhc
        7
    panzhc  
       Jul 30, 2013
    需要设置MIME类型
    tangzs
        8
    tangzs  
    OP
       Aug 1, 2013
    @kennedy32 我测试了一下,确实速度不太适合,现在想到一个主意,就是拿来做BT种子服务器,即发布时发种子,而不直接发HTTP链接
    tempdban
        9
    tempdban  
       Aug 1, 2013 via Android
    @tangzs 那个东西叫tracker
    zjwzszh
        10
    zjwzszh  
       Aug 1, 2013
    felix021 的解决方案靠谱 ,简便
    kennedy32
        11
    kennedy32  
       Aug 1, 2013
    @tangzs 如果是下载,可以考虑国外的虚拟主机,或者不限流量的vps,bt的话体验不如http下载
    Fade
        12
    Fade  
       Aug 1, 2013
    @felix021 python -m SimpleHTTPServer 这玩意能改端口不?
    felix021
        13
    felix021  
       Aug 1, 2013
    @Fade

    $ python -m SimpleHTTPServer 8081
    Serving HTTP on 0.0.0.0 port 8081 ...
    moname
        14
    moname  
       Aug 1, 2013 via iPhone
    估计国外vps比阿里云更快
    fanghui
        15
    fanghui  
       Aug 2, 2013
    编个脚本,定时生成静态网页
    About   ·   Help   ·   Advertise   ·   Blog   ·   API   ·   FAQ   ·   Solana   ·   927 Online   Highest 6679   ·     Select Language
    创意工作者们的社区
    World is powered by solitude
    VERSION: 3.9.8.5 · 46ms · UTC 21:23 · PVG 05:23 · LAX 14:23 · JFK 17:23
    ♥ Do have faith in what you're doing.